1. Building Mental Resilience: Your Inner Way Out
Key Insights
Sometimes the strongest way out begins within. Strengthening mental resilience equips you to face adversity with confidence and clarity:
- Practice mindfulness and meditation to stay grounded and reduce anxiety.
- Set small, achievable goals to build momentum and confidence.
- Seek supportive connections—talking to trusted friends or professionals can open new perspectives.
- Challenge negative thinking by reframing setbacks as learning opportunities.
A resilient mindset is your most powerful tool—it lights the way through the darkest moments.

Life may require tangible solutions. Here’s how to identify and secure effective “ways out” when action is needed:
- Assess your environment carefully. Know your surroundings and available resources to identify the safest and most feasible exit paths.
- Create a contingency plan. Whether dealing with financial stress, toxic relationships, or personal crises, having backup strategies reduces panic and confusion.
- Use problem-solving frameworks like SWOT analysis (Strengths, Weaknesses, Opportunities, Threats) to break complex problems into manageable parts.
- Leverage community resources—local shelters, counseling services, or online support groups often provide crucial help when you’re stuck.
3. Escaping Toxic Situations: Prioritize Your Well-Being
When escaping unhealthy environments—such as abusive relationships or job demotivation—clear boundaries and self-respect matter most:
- Communicate your limits firmly to protect your peace.
- Plan your exit with intention—leave when you have a safe place or plan in place to avoid unnecessary risk.
- Empower yourself through knowledge; read books, attend workshops, or join forums focused on personal growth and empowerment.
- Don’t underestimate emotional recovery. Healing after difficulty takes time—seek therapy or counseling if needed.
4. Creativity and Innovation: Alternative Ways Out
Thinking outside the box can reveal unique solutions. Whether in business, education, or personal growth, creativity often uncovers unexpected ways out:
- Embrace brainstorming and lateral thinking to explore unconventional solutions.
- Turn weaknesses into strengths by learning new skills that open doors.
- Experiment with prototypes before committing—testing small ideas reduces risk and increases chances of success.
- Collaborate across disciplines to spark fresh insights and approaches.
